cast

395 12 1
                                    

MARINA MOSCHEN as SELENE

MARINA MOSCHEN as SELENE

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

RICHARD MADDEN as PARIS

BRUNA MARQUEZINE as AMELIA

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

BRUNA MARQUEZINE as AMELIA

BRADLEY JAMES as ARTHUR PENDRAGON

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

BRADLEY JAMES as ARTHUR PENDRAGON

BRADLEY JAMES as ARTHUR PENDRAGON

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

COLIN MORGAN as MERLIN

ANGEL COULBY as GUINEVERE

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

ANGEL COULBY as GUINEVERE

ANGEL COULBY as GUINEVERE

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.

and

KATIE MCGRATH as MORGANA PENDRAGON

KATIE MCGRATH as MORGANA PENDRAGON

Oops! This image does not follow our content guidelines. To continue publishing, please remove it or upload a different image.
DEMIGODWhere stories live. Discover now